    why is it a waste of time on a vtr?
  5. #5
    The amount of money you'll spend on them to see relavtively small increase in power.

    Throttle bodies also need to be complimented with other mods (manifold,exhaust,cams etc) I dont know if you have these or not but its all one big package.
